OGC Nice striker Terem Moffi is the subject of interest from FC Porto and Besiktas, NEWSUNPLUG reports.
The Nigeria international is seeking an exit from Nice after he was assaulted alongside Ivory Coast international, Jeremie Boga, by the club’s fans last November.
Moffi has not made an appearance for the Ligue 1 club since the incident.
The forward has requested that his contract be terminated which would allow him join a new club.
Besiktas want the the 26-year-old to replace Aston Villa bound Tammy Abraham.
Porto on the other hand want to add more firepower to their attack.
Moffi has scored twice in 10 league appearances for Nice this season.
